show hardware buffer interface
Display buffer statistics for a specific interface.
Syntax
show hardware buffer interface interface{priority-group { id |
all } | queue { id| all} ] buffer-info
Parameters
interface interface
Enter any of the following keywords and slot/port or
number information:
• For a 1-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word
GigabitEthernet then the slot/port information.
• For a 10-Gigabit Ethernet interface, enter the keyword
TenGigabitEthernet then the slot/port information.
priority-group Enter the keyword priority-group followed by id for
specific priority-group or keyword all.
queue Enter the keyword queue followed by id for specific queue
or keyword all.
buffer-info To display total buffer information for the interface, enter
the keywords buffer-info.
Command Modes
EXEC
EXEC Privilege
Command History
This guide is platform-specific. For command information about other platforms,
see the relevant Dell Networking OS Command Line Reference Guide.
Version Description
9.8(2.0) Introduced on the S3100 series.
9.8(0.0P5) Introduced on the S4048-ON.
9.8(0.0P2) Introduced on the S3048-ON.
9.8(0.0) Introduced on the S4810, S4820T, S5000, S6000, S6000–
ON, Z9000, and Z9500.
Example displaying
total-buffer
information for the
interface
Dell# show hardware buffer interface gigabitethernet 1/1 buffer-info
----- Buffer Stats for Interface Gi 1/1 -----
Maximum Shared Limit for the Interface: 38336
Default Packet Buffer allocate for the Interface: 120
Used Packet Buffer for the Interface: 0
